Overview

Intelligent bug detection and debugging mark a significant change in how software quality is ensured. Traditionally, debugging involved manually searching through code, which becomes difficult as projects grow. With complex software environments and fast release cycles, new tools using Artificial Intelligence (AI) and Machine Learning (ML) have become important for enhancing productivity and reliability.

These tools analyze code, execution patterns, and past errors to find potential issues like syntax errors and security vulnerabilities early on, before they impact users. They also provide insights and suggestions for fixing problems. By integrating these tools into the development process, teams can improve code quality, speed up releases, lower maintenance costs, and foster better collaboration, making intelligent bug detection and debugging essential in modern software engineering.
